MP Rawat Urges Update of DISHA Schemes

Udaipur, Member of Parliament Mannalal Rawat has written to Union Minister for Rural Development Shivraj Singh Chouhan, requesting an update to the list of schemes under the District Development Coordination and Monitoring Committee (DISHA). He highlighted that several old schemes have been discontinued, while many new schemes are operational but not included in the DISHA committee’s list.

MP Rawat stated in his letter that as per the revised guidelines issued on December 1, 2023, a total of 67 schemes from various ministries were included under DISHA. However, during the district-level meeting of the DISHA committee held in Salumber on January 15, 2025, it was noted that some schemes listed in the previous guidelines are no longer operational, while several active schemes are not included.

The discontinued schemes include Shyama Prasad Mukherjee Rurban Mission (SPSRM) and Pradhan Mantri Gramin Digital Saksharta Abhiyan (PMGDISHA). Meanwhile, active schemes missing from the list include PM Kisan, PM Kusum, National Horticulture Mission, PM SVANidhi, PM Shri Vidyalaya, PM Vani, PM Shram Yogi Maandhan, PM Surya Ghar Yojana, Matsya Sampada Yojana, PM Vishwakarma Yojana, Pradhan Mantri Jan Dhan Yojana, Pradhan Mantri Mudra Yojana, Stand Up India, Atal Pension Yojana, PM Employment Generation Scheme, and several others.

MP Rawat urged the Union Minister to update the list of schemes under DISHA to ensure the effective implementation of all relevant central government programs.
